Rob's posting above worked for me. I had to keep changing the position #5 in screenres.txt as windows/VP10 kept changing the order of my displays.
With this version you can change the 5th line in ScreenRes.txt to be "@startingX" instead of the display number. So if you have a 1920x1080 playfield, the backglass display starts at 1920. @1920 instead of "1". Or if you have a 4k playfield, use "@3840". Note that the number must match the left coordinate of the display you want the backglass to appear on exactly. Because it's looking by the display's position and not the ID#, it will always stay put.
After reading the posting above by DJRobX, I changed the text in position #5 of my screenres.txt to @3840 (I have a 4k playfield) and now I don't get my displays randomly switching. If you have a 1080 playfield, your position #5 text will be @1920.
